Definitely get the porch door. It's an extra layer of insulation.
A friend of mine in the Links got a good new front door on a few years back and the hall still felt cold for him.
Then he got a new porch door on and it made a huge difference. Especially in the winter with the cold winds hitting the front of his house.

B&Q Liffey Valley have suitable double glazed pvc doors at a reasonable price. Insulated reinforced concrete plinth with damp proof barrier is all you need. Just find yourself a local tradesman such as a carpenter and your sorted. The doors are of good quality and ideal for such a job.
Had a new porch built for our house in Somerton, there are a few houses here with porches so just walked around the estate & asked a couple of them that we liked for their recommendations, got a local Carpenter/Builder to source it & install, very happy with quality of work, has made a big difference heatwise to our hallway
